horrible engine noise. please help

my truck (220k miles 22re 5 speed) started making a horrible noise yesterday. like marbles in a metal can being shaken. the noise fades away when you rev the engine up to 3k rpms. i had a leaking water pump so i replaced that. it was not causing the noise.

using my mechanics stethoscope, it sounds like its coming from the front of the valve train. it looks like the timing chain guides are still in place and the chain is not hitting the inside of the timing cover. i adjusted the valves. the noise is still there.

could it be the distributor?

any other ideas?

if the engine has over 220k on it and with the history of chain wear on these things,and if the chain has never been replaced i think i would replace it.the kit comes with everything you need for about $80.you need to have a good strong light and look down past the top drivers side plastic guide the top section on my engine looked good until i got a really good look.
